...

Varun Kumar BR

Full Stack Developer with 4 years of hands-on experience in design, developing and implementing applications and solutions using technologies such as Angular, ASP.NET Core, Web API, Entity Framework & Windows Forms.


Experience

Senior Software Engineer

Flexera
  • Responsible for developing Web Applications using ASP.NET Web API and Angular.
  • Worked on integrating multiple APIs like ConfigMgr, and Microsoft Intune with Application.
  • Involved in the complete Software Development Life Cycle (SDLC) including Analysis, Design, Implementation, Testing and Maintenance with Agile Methodology.
  • Exceptional knowledge of Object-Oriented Programming (OOPS) concepts including Multithreading, Collections, and Exception Handling.
  • Worked on Entity Framework Code-First approach with Repository-Pattern based backend and used Web API as transaction and communication technology to the client-side.
  • Responsible for creating a custom search engine framework that improved expected results to 95%.
  • Hands-on Experience in building responsive front-end web applications using HTML5, CSS, and Bootstrap UI framework.
  • Created Typescript reusable components and services to consume REST API.
  • Implemented HTTP requests using RxJS Observable library to handle multiple values over time.
July 2019 - Present

Associate Software Engineer

Accenture
  • Worked as Front End developer using Angular.
  • Responsible for fixing security vulnerabilities in npm dependencies.
  • Worked on making responsive UI for the existing web application.
November 2018 - June 2019

Software Intern

Flexera
  • Responsible for development of windows application using .Net Framework WinForms
  • Worked on SQL Server database using DevExpress framework.
June 2018 - October 2018

Projects

Shopping Cart

  • An E-commerce web application for Search, View, Order and Tracking of products.
  • This application also includes shipping management by receiving & dispatching orders from one hub to another.
  • There are different roles for moderating & administrating users like User, Store Agent, Track Agent, Store Admin, Track Admin, Store Moderator, Track Moderator & Admin.
  • Built using ASP.NET Core Web API, Angular & Angular Material.

Blood Bank

  • A Web application for searching blood donors or blood banks.
  • Users can search for blood using blood acceptor group, locations etc.
  • Users can view the real-time availability of blood in blood banks.
  • There are different roles for moderating blood banks and users.
  • Built using ASP.NET Core Web API, Angular & Ngx Bootstrap.

Technical Skills

# Technology Experience in years
1. Angular, HTML5, Typescript 2
2. ASP.NET, Entity Framework, DevExpress 3
3. C#, .NET, SQL 3

Education

BMS College of Engineering

Bachelor of Engineering
Computer Science & Engineering

GPA: 8.42

2014 - 2018

Sahyadri PU College, Kolar

12th

GPA: 91%

2012 - 2014